What is the Difference Between Proximity ID & RFID?

WebFeb 9, 2024 · Credit cards and passports use RFID technology to allow machines to scan them from a short distance. It’s this system that facilitates contactless payment and that some worry could be vulnerable to criminal manipulation. Some users worry that a bad actor standing nearby could surreptitiously access their card’s RFID function. WebProximity ID is more commonly called a proximity card or a contactless ID card. These cards use an embedded antenna to communicate with a remote receiver. Proximity cards are read-only devices and are mainly used as security cards for door access. These cards can hold a limited amount of information.

WebHow RFID Systems Work: Step 1: During a typical RFID card payment the card reader constantly transmits electromagnetic pulses. Step 2: When a RFID enabled card is in range of the card reader it receives electromagnetic waves with its antenna and converts them to electric currents. Step 3: The microprocessor generates a coded message with the ...
